Add all ingredients to a high powered blender, and then blend until fully smooth.
Now preheat the oven to 200 degrees. Pour the fruit mixture into a saucepan and then bring to a light boil. Stir the mixture constantly for 15-20 minutes, so that the mixture reduces and thickens.
Line a baking sheet with a Silpat, and then pour the mixture onto the sheet. Use a spatula to smooth it into as even of a layer as you can, so that it bakes evenly.
Bake for 3-4 hours, and start checking at 3 hours to ensure it’s baked completely and still slightly tacky when you touch it. Make sure it’s baked all the way through though, your you’ll have some really soft spots (that will still taste great).
Let the fruit leather cool completely, and then gently peel it from the Silpat. Use a sheet of waxed paper to help ease it off of the silicon mat. Cut into about 2” strips and then enjoy immediately or stir in an airtight container.
